Jamie Wylie

ST. CLOUD, Minn. -- A man found dead Tuesday east of St. Cloud has been identified as a central Minnesota resident missing since December.

The Midwest Medical Examiner’s Office identified the body as that of Jamie Wylie, 31 of Foley, according to a report Wednesday from WJON radio. The cause of death was pending.

Benton County Sheriff Brad Bennett said deputies responded Tuesday afternoon to a report of a body along County Road 75, according to WJON. The investigation into the death continues.

Wylie, a Cottage Grove native, had a wife and a young son. He was last seen at a friend’s house in St. Cloud on the afternoon of Dec. 9. Relatives reported him missing Dec. 15.

Foley Police Chief Katie McMillin said in December that police were told Wylie left his friend’s apartment upset and hadn’t been seen since. He did not have a car at the apartment, and it was unclear how he left.
